  1. What is the purpose of this Notice?

    1. This Notice serves to advise that the Federal Highway Administration (FHWA) has made a decision concerning the suspension of the individual named below as stated in paragraph 2.

      John Marchese
      583 Millbrook Road
      Middletown, CT 06457-5521

    2. This Notice, along with FHWA Notices N 2000.608, N 2000.609, and N 2000.610, cancel FHWA N 2000.548, issued on April 6, 2006.

  2. What action has been taken?

    1. In a letter dated April 7, 2006, John Marchese contested FHWA's March 10, 2006, suspension action.

    2. After considering all of the relevant information submitted, FHWA determined that John Marchese did not appear to meet the definition of a principal as defined by 49 CFR 29.995. Therefore, the suspension was terminated on July 24, 2006.

    3. This decision has been made in accordance with 49 CFR Part 29.
